
特别是WAMP64版本,更是在64位Windows系统上展现了出色的性能与兼容性
然而,随着技术的不断进步和应用的日益复杂,许多开发者在使用WAMP64中的MySQL组件时,遇到了难以忽视的问题与挑战
本文将深入探讨“wamp64 mysql其补不了”的困境,分析问题的根源,并提出有效的解决方案,以期为开发者们指明一条超越现有限制的道路
一、WAMP64 MySQL的现状与挑战 WAMP64作为Windows平台上流行的Web服务器软件包,集成了Apache服务器、MySQL数据库以及PHP脚本语言,为开发者提供了一个“开箱即用”的开发环境
MySQL作为其中的数据库组件,承担着存储和管理应用数据的重要职责
然而,在实际应用中,开发者们逐渐发现WAMP64中的MySQL存在着一系列难以忽视的问题: 1.性能瓶颈:随着数据量的增长和并发访问的增加,MySQL的性能往往成为制约应用扩展的关键因素
尤其是在处理复杂查询和大数据量操作时,性能下降尤为明显
2.配置繁琐:MySQL的配置参数众多,对于初学者而言,如何合理调整配置以优化性能往往是一个巨大的挑战
不当的配置不仅无法提升性能,反而可能引发新的问题
3.兼容性问题:随着PHP版本的更新,MySQL的某些特性可能与新版本PHP不兼容,导致应用出现错误或异常
此外,不同版本的MySQL之间也可能存在兼容性问题,给升级和维护带来困扰
4.安全性隐患:MySQL作为数据库系统,其安全性直接关系到应用的整体安全
然而,WAMP64中的MySQL默认配置往往存在安全隐患,如弱密码策略、未开启SSL加密等,给应用带来潜在风险
5.备份与恢复:数据备份与恢复是数据库管理的重要环节
然而,WAMP64中的MySQL备份工具相对简陋,无法满足复杂备份策略的需求
同时,在数据恢复过程中也可能遇到各种困难
二、问题根源分析 WAMP64 MySQL之所以面临上述挑战,其根源在于多个方面: 1.技术架构限制:WAMP64作为一套集成环境,其组件之间的耦合度较高
这种设计虽然简化了安装和配置过程,但也限制了各组件的性能优化空间
2.资源分配不均:在WAMP64中,Apache、MySQL和PHP等组件共享系统资源
当某个组件占用过多资源时,其他组件的性能将受到影响
特别是在资源有限的开发环境中,这种资源分配不均的问题尤为突出
3.缺乏专业维护:WAMP64作为一个开源项目,其维护和更新依赖于社区贡献者的自愿劳动
由于缺乏专业的技术支持和持续的维护投入,MySQL组件在性能优化、安全更新等方面可能存在滞后
4.开发者水平差异:WAMP64的受众广泛,包括初学者和专业开发者
对于初学者而言,如何正确配置和优化MySQL往往是一个难题
而专业开发者则可能因对WAMP64的局限性了解不足,而无法充分发挥其潜力
三、解决方案与超越之路 面对WAMP64 MySQL的挑战,开发者们并非束手无策
以下是一些有效的解决方案和超越现有限制的建议: 1.升级MySQL版本:随着MySQL版本的更新,性能、安全性和兼容性等方面都得到了显著提升
开发者可以考虑将WAMP64中的MySQL升级到最新版本,以享受这些改进带来的好处
然而,升级前请务必备份数据并测试应用的兼容性
2.优化MySQL配置:针对具体的应用场景,调整MySQL的配置参数可以显著提升性能
例如,增加缓冲池大小、优化查询缓存等
开发者可以通过阅读MySQL官方文档和社区经验分享来学习如何合理调整配置
3.使用专业数据库管理工具:除了WAMP64自带的MySQL管理工具外,开发者还可以考虑使用更专业的数据库管理工具,如phpMyAdmin、Navicat等
这些工具提供了更丰富的功能和更友好的用户界面,有助于简化数据库管理和维护工作
4.实施安全策略:为了保障应用的安全性,开发者应为MySQL实施一系列安全策略
例如,设置强密码、开启SSL加密、定期更新数据库补丁等
同时,还应定期备份数据并测试备份的恢复能力
5.考虑替代方案:如果WAMP64中的MySQL无法满足应用的需求,开发者可以考虑使用其他数据库系统作为替代方案
例如,MariaDB作为MySQL的一个分支,提供了更好的性能和兼容性;而PostgreSQL则以其强大的功能和高度可扩展性赢得了众多开发者的青睐
6.寻求专业支持:对于遇到复杂问题或需要专业建议的开发者而言,寻求专业支持是一个明智的选择
可以通过参加线上或线下的技术交流活动、加入开发者社区或聘请专业的技术支持团队来获得帮助
四、结语 WAMP64作为Windows平台上流行的Web服务器软件包,为开发者提供了便捷的开发环境
然而,其内置的MySQL组件在面对复杂应用场景时,往往暴露出性能、配置、兼容性、安全性和备份恢复等方面的问题
通过升级MySQL版本、优化配置、使用专业工具、实施安全策略、考虑替代方案以及寻求专业支持等措施,开发者们可以超越WAMP64 MySQL的现有限制,为应用提供更强大、更安全、更高效的数据库支持
在这个过程中,不断学习和探索新技术、新方法将成为开发者们不断进步的关键所在
MySQL中substring()函数的妙用与实战
WAMP64 MySQL补丁问题解决方案
MySQL表类型与字段长度解析
MySQL数据库操作指南:如何设置和查询值为1的记录
Java连接MySQL:中文乱码问题解决方案
MySQL大小写敏感性解析:你必须知道的事!
MySQL Truncate操作失败原因及解决方案探秘
MySQL中substring()函数的妙用与实战
MySQL表类型与字段长度解析
MySQL数据库操作指南:如何设置和查询值为1的记录
MySQL大小写敏感性解析:你必须知道的事!
Java连接MySQL:中文乱码问题解决方案
MySQL Truncate操作失败原因及解决方案探秘
MySQL8.0密码遗忘解决指南
StreamSets实现与MySQL的高效数据链接这个标题简洁明了地表达了文章的核心内容,即使
MySQL无暂停之困扰:解决方案与应对策略
一键操作:MySQL中如何巧妙利用身份证提取出生日期信息?
MySQL Windows绿色版:轻松搭建数据库环境
MySQL换行引发的错误解析